What Is a Surgery Vacation? Combining Treatment with Travel
A surgery vacation is a form of medical tourism that allows patients to travel abroad for treatment while enjoying a comfortable stay in another country. It combines professional medical care with the experience of visiting a new destination.
Instead of rushing home immediately after surgery, patients remain in the country for proper recovery and follow-up appointments. This approach ensures safe healing while reducing overall treatment costs.

Recovery Timeline: How to Spend Your 10 Days Wisely
Day 1 – Surgery Day
- Procedure performed and monitored recovery at the clinic
- Initial rest and medical supervision
- Start prescribed medications and follow care instructions
Days 2–3 – Early Recovery Phase
- Focus on rest and limited movement
- Short, gentle walks to improve circulation
- Manage swelling and discomfort with compression garments if required
Days 4–5 – Stabilization Phase
- First follow-up appointment with your surgeon
- Wound checks and dressing changes if needed
- Continue light activity but avoid strain or lifting
Days 6–7 – Controlled Movement
- Gradual increase in light walking
- Swelling begins to reduce
- Maintain hydration and follow dietary guidelines
Days 8–9 – Pre-Travel Preparation
- Second follow-up visit if required
- Confirm healing progress
- Prepare documents and medical clearance for travel
Day 10 – Final Medical Clearance & Departure
- Final check-up to ensure you are fit to fly
- Receive detailed post-travel aftercare instructions
- Safe return home with a structured recovery plan in place

Travel Tips for International Patients Visiting Albania
- Check visa requirements based on your nationality before booking your trip.
- Arrive at least one day before surgery to allow time for rest and final consultations.
- Bring all relevant medical records, test results, and a list of medications.
- Pack loose, comfortable, front-opening clothing for easier dressing after surgery.
- Avoid scheduling tourist activities during the first recovery days.
- Arrange travel insurance that covers medical travel and unexpected changes.
- Stay hydrated during your flight and after arrival.
- Confirm with your surgeon when it is safe to fly home.
- Keep clinic contact details and emergency numbers easily accessible.
- Plan for light movement only and prioritize recovery throughout your stay.
Aftercare and Returning Home: What You Need to Know
Proper aftercare does not end when your 10-day medical trip is over. Following your surgeon’s instructions carefully at home is essential to protect your results and ensure smooth healing.
Continue Following Medical Instructions
Take prescribed medications exactly as directed and maintain any recommended wound care routine. Wearing compression garments or supportive dressings, if advised, is important for reducing swelling and stabilizing results.
Avoid Strenuous Activities
Even if you feel better, your body is still healing internally. Avoid heavy lifting, intense workouts, or sudden movements until your surgeon confirms it is safe.
Stay in Contact with Your Surgeon
Most clinics offer remote follow-up consultations after you return home. Share updates, photos if required, and report any unusual symptoms immediately.
Monitor Your Healing Progress
Mild swelling, tightness, or bruising may continue for several weeks. However, persistent pain, fever, or unusual discharge should be reported to a medical professional without delay.
Maintain a Stable Lifestyle
Keeping a stable weight, eating balanced meals, and staying hydrated will support long-term results. Proper aftercare ensures that your surgery vacation in Albania delivers lasting and satisfying outcomes.
